Learn more about Eureka

Nestled in Montana's forested northwest, this charming town offers a gateway to outdoor adventures. Explore the historic city centre, then head to nearby Koocanusa Lake for fishing, boating, and scenic hikes along its shores.

Best time to go to Eureka

The best time to visit Eureka can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Eureka falls in July, when vis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is sunny with no rain. The coolest average temperature in Eureka falls in January and December. December has moderately low visitor numbers and mostly cloudy weather.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January20.7°F (-6.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ageModerately Low
February22.1°F (-5.5°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ageModerately Low
March31.5°F (-0.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ageModerately Low
April39.7°F (4.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
May51.3°F (10.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
June58.3°F (14.6°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ately HighModerately High
July67.5°F (19.7°C)No RainSunnyModerately HighModerately High
August66.7°F (19.3°C)No RainSunnyModerately HighAverage
September56.3°F (13.5°C)No R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
October41.7°F (5.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nyModerately LowAverage
November28.8°F (-1.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owAverage
December20.7°F (-6.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owModerately High

What's the seasonal weather like in Eureka?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 17°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of -5°C. The snowiest months in Eureka are December, February, January and March, with each month seeing an average of 33 cm of snowfall.
